Alaska The Last Frontier Alaska is so very beautiful, with so many things to do and places to go. From the highest peaks of Mt.McKinley to the miles of coastline that seem to go on forever. The large, busy cities to the small, remote villages. Everywhere you turn there are thickly wooded areas teaming with wildlife of all type. The Aurora Borealis dancing across the sky. And the free, majestic eagles that soar overhead.
Wasilla is the Home of the Worlds Longest, Toughest Snowmobile Race event, the Tesoro Iron Dog. The Iditarod Dog Sled Race runs from Anchorage to Nome, Alaska every year. Fur Rendezvous (called Fur Rondy by the locals) is held every spring. (You can find out a little more about both the Iditarod and Fur Rondy by clicking on the links on the left of your screen.)
